Researchers demonstrate wireless attacks exploiting natural channel noise


Researchers have identified a new vulnerability in wireless communication systems where attackers can hijack image reconstruction by using naturally occurring radio channel conditions as hidden triggers, rather than manipulating visible input data. This matters because it shows that even 'secure' wireless communication systems designed for sensitive applications—medical imaging, autonomous vehicles, military systems—could be sabotaged without anyone detecting the attack mechanism.
This reveals a structural gap in how wireless communication security is currently designed: systems are hardened against obvious attack points but assume the wireless channel itself is trustworthy, when in fact an attacker with network access could weaponize random noise and signal degradation that occur naturally in every radio transmission.
